The Housemaid Review: Sydney Sweeney and Amanda Seyfried Deliver a Twisty Thriller

Entertainment DeskNadia KhanomDecember 17, 20253 Mins Read
Advertisement

Director Paul Feig’s new film, “The Housemaid,” arrives in theaters on December 19. The psychological thriller stars Sydney Sweeney and Amanda Seyfried in a high-stakes battle of wits. Set in a luxurious Long Island mansion, the story explores dark secrets and shifting power dynamics.

The Housemaid

The film marks a continued shift for Feig into stylish, camp-tinged suspense. According to early reviews, it improves upon his earlier thriller “A Simple Favor” with a steadier hand and clever twists. The story is based on the 2022 novel by Freida McFadden.

A Perfect Home Hides Imperfect People

Amanda Seyfried plays Nina, a seemingly perfect wife and mother. She lives in a gated mansion with her charming husband, Andrew, played by Brandon Sklenar. Nina hires a desperate live-in housekeeper named Millie, portrayed by Sydney Sweeney.

Millie is polished during her interview but is secretly living in her car. Nina is unusually ingratiating, quickly making Millie “part of the family.” The pristine home, however, soon reveals itself as a prison of secrets and gaslighting. Seyfried’s performance is a highlight, portraying Nina’s unpredictable and shifting moods with captivating skill.

Subverting Expectations with Sharp Twists

The plot cleverly wallows in familiar tropes before upending them. It initially presents a story of a morally unstable wealthy woman and her vulnerable employee. Dual flashbacks and well-placed clues then overturn the audience’s assumptions about all characters involved.

The film manages to weave cliché and camp into a tale about gender stereotypes and economic imbalance. It even finds room to empathize with the male character caught in a cycle. Ultimately, Feig’s femme-first perspective ensures the complex women drive the narrative to its surprising conclusion.

The final result is a slick, professional-grade piece of pulp entertainment. “The Housemaid” succeeds as a satisfying and twisty thriller that knows its own absurdity and leans into it with style.

Info at your fingertips

Is “The Housemaid” based on a book?

Yes, the film is an adaptation. It is based on the 2022 psychological thriller novel of the same name by author Freida McFadden. The screenplay was written by Rebecca Sonnenshine.

How does it compare to “A Simple Favor”?

It is considered an improvement. Reviews note director Paul Feig maintains a steadier hand here, crafting a twistier but more coherent narrative within the same designer-thriller genre.

What is the main criticism of the film?

Some find the first act slow as it sets up its elaborate plot. The film also relies heavily on familiar tropes and plot devices, though it aims to subvert them by the end.

Who gives the standout performance?

Amanda Seyfried receives significant praise. Critics highlight her unpredictable and captivating performance as Nina, which anchors the film and keeps the audience guessing.

What is the film’s release date?

“The Housemaid” is scheduled for a wide theatrical release. It opens in theaters across the United States on Friday, December 19, 2025.
